Trouble Diagnosis

3. W-2WAY ECO-i Alarm Codes

P05 Alarm

Alarm code

P05

 

 

Alarm meaning

Reverse phase (or missing phase) detected

Alarm conditions

This alarm occurs when a reverse phase or missing phase is detected in the L1-L2-L3 phases.

Probable cause

Reverse phase or missing phase in the L1-L2-L3 phases

Check

Check the wiring at the power terminal plate.

Correction

Switch the phases and reinsert. Check if the result is OK.

P16 Alarm

 

 

 

Alarm code

P16

 

 

Alarm meaning

Compressor 1 (INV) overcurrent alarm

Alarm conditions

This alarm occurs when current trouble or current detection trouble occurs at an inverter frequency

 

of less than 80 Hz after start (when trouble judgment current is detected 13.5 A or higher in the

 

primary or secondary current).

Probable cause

There is a strong possibility of a compressor failure.

 

An alarm occurs for current detection trouble when it is judged that no current is flowing after start

 

(DCCT is damaged). In this case, the cause is a DCCT failure. The cause may be the effects of

 

noise in some cases.

Check

Check the power wiring and connector wiring.

Correction

It is possible to resolve this trouble by limiting the maximum frequency.
